I know, I should probably shut up about “No Country For Old Men”, but the movie is one of the better films to come out in a long while. Last night the film won two awards at the SAG Awards, best ensemble cast and best supporting actor. Since Javier Bardem is a whole lot of the reason why this rather generic subject matter seems unique, he surely deserves the kudos. If he had not played the part of Anton Chigurh with such menace, I doubt anybody would have given the film much notice. The man is the embodiment of a shark, just detached ruthlessness.
Congrats to everyone involved with this flick and here’s to hoping it gets some Oscar recognition as well. I haven’t cared who’s won what in Hollywood for so long, that it’s nice to have a film to root for!
